Route description: Sgòr Gaibhre and Càrn Dearg from Corrour

Munros included on this walk: Càrn Dearg (Corrour), Sgòr Gaibhre

Date walked: 20/06/2017

Distance: 21.75 km

Ascent: 973m

My birthday dawned drench so we pottered about until mid afternoon when we explored the parallel roads in Glen Roy, however the next day was forecast to be beautiful. So 07:50am found us on Roy Bridge station waiting for the train to Corrour to attempt the Loch Ossian Munros. At that point we envisaged a trip round all 3 adding Ben na Lap to the route, but in the event we decided the day was so warm that a celebratory beer or 3 at the Station House would be more appropriate :lol: :lol: So we followed the Walkhighlands route for a brilliant birthday bash. These hills make a stunning viewpoint on a clear day.
